The Orcs of New York

Business is war! A gateway has been opened to another world where monsters and magic are real, and so are the profits! Roland Griff is a billionaire who sees the immediate potential of another, more primitive world rich withresources and cheap labour. He asks oil prospector Marc Aaron to join him and bring his family along for theadventure. For Marc, it’s a chance toreconnect with his estranged wife Diane, and young son and daughter who are practically strangers. Nothing, however, goes the way its supposed to. The orcinhabitants of the ‘Fourth World’ aren’t content with being exploited the way Roland Griff hopes, and the gate turns out to be a Pandora’s box for Marc, his family, and the world.

About the Author

Colin Robertson is originally from Toronto, Canada. Determined not to be ruined by success, he decided to become an indie author in 2012 with the publication of his debut novel, The Siege of Walter Parks. Since then, he has published two more novels, including his award-winning bestseller, Chaos Theory. He is also the author of several short stories and currently lives with his wife, son, daughter and loving, if somewhat neurotic dog, Zero, in Culver City, California.
